What is the Request for Reinstatement of Payment Plan?

The Request for Reinstatement of Payment Plan is a formal legal document utilized within U.S. legal systems to facilitate the reinstatement of payment plans. This form serves a crucial role in managing court-related financial obligations, allowing defendants to maintain compliance with court orders. By using this document, individuals can prevent their cases from escalating due to missed payments and preserve their standing with the court.

Purpose and Benefits of the Request for Reinstatement of Payment Plan

This request is particularly beneficial for defendants, providing a pathway to keep cases current and avoid potential penalties. By reinstating their payment plans, defendants may also enjoy lower late fees, should they act promptly. Maintaining good standing with the court is essential, as it can save individuals from further legal complications or financial burdens.

Who Needs the Request for Reinstatement of Payment Plan?

The target audience for this request primarily includes defendants who have fallen behind on their payment obligations. Scenarios that necessitate this form include instances of missed payments or when modifications to existing plans are needed. Additionally, the process involves the Deputy Clerk, who plays a significant role in approving the request.

Submission Methods and Delivery of the Request for Reinstatement of Payment Plan

There are several ways to submit the completed Request for Reinstatement of Payment Plan:
  • In-person at the appropriate courthouse.
  • By mail to the designated court address.
  • Online submission via the applicable jurisdiction's platform.
The methods of submission may vary depending on local jurisdiction rules, and it's important to consider the expected processing times following submission for efficient tracking.

What Happens After You Submit the Request for Reinstatement of Payment Plan?

After submission, users should monitor the status of their request. Typically, the process will entail receiving confirmation of approval or further instructions if the request is processed successfully. If the request is rejected, common reasons may include incomplete information or unresolved payment issues; addressing these concerns promptly can lead to a favorable outcome.

This form is intended for defendants who want to reinstate their payment plans managed by the Clerk of Courts. It also applies to legal representatives assisting these individuals.
Deadlines can vary based on your specific case. It is advisable to consult with your attorney or check with the Clerk of Courts for any time-sensitive submissions.
The completed form can be submitted either electronically through pdfFiller or printed and delivered in person to the Clerk of Courts. Ensure you follow the submission methods outlined by your court.
Typically, you may need to provide evidence of previous payments made and any financial documents that support your request for reinstatement. Always check with your local court for specific requirements.
Ensure that all fields are completed accurately, particularly the signature and date fields. Common mistakes include leaving required fields blank and forgetting to review the document before submission.
Processing times can vary widely depending on the court's workload. It is best to follow up with the Clerk of Courts to inquire about the estimated processing time for your specific request.
No, this form does not require notarization. However, ensure that both the defendant's and Deputy Clerk’s signatures are included as required for approval.
